This work is concerned with theoretical study of hydrodynamic journal bearings lubricated with ferrofluids exhibiting non-Newtonian behavior Based on the momentum and continuity equations for ferrofluid under an applied magnetic field a modified Reynolds equation has been obtained Assuming linear behavior for the magnetic material of the ferrofluid the magnetic force was calculated
This study investigated the combined influence of stochastic surface roughness patterns and a magnetic field produced by an infinitely long wire on the distribution of hydrodynamic pressure in journal bearings lubricated with ferrofluids According to our results the magnetic field can raise the dimensionless pressure improve the dimensionless load capacity and reduce the modified friction

This paper presents an analysis of porous layered long journal bearing lubricated with ferrofluid using displaced infinitely long wire magnetic field model The ferrofluid flow in the porous region is analyzed using modified Brinkman model Nondimensional pressure and shear stress expressions are derived using Reynolds boundary conditions
The current work focuses on studying the hydrodynamic characteristics of flow in journal bearings lubricated with ferrofluid The bearing has an infinite length and operates under incompressible laminar flow and steady conditions Assuming linear behaviour for the magnetic material of the ferrofluid the magnetic force was calculated
